Tomkins Q3 profit up 11 pct on acquisitions

LONDON, Nov 23 (Reuters) - British engineering firm Tomkins Plc said on Wednesday third-quarter earnings rose 11.1 percent on revenue from new acquisitions.

Tomkins said profit from operations before restructuring for the three months to end-September was 83.1 million pounds ($142.3 million), compared to 74.8 million pounds previously.

Tomkins sells parts used in car engines and air conditioners.
